The longest documented reign of any monarch is that of Egypts Pharaoh Pepi II who ruled for 94 years from around 2281 BC. For twenty years, one hundred thousand people worked on the Great Pyramids structure for three months of each year during the Niles annual flood when it was impossible to farm the land and most of the population was unemployed.
